Contrast
| #97aab4 as text | Ratio | AA | AA large | AAA | Fix |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Aaon white | 2.41:1 | fail | fail | fail | |
Aaon black | 8.72:1 | pass | pass | pass | Passes AAA — no fix needed. |
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#97aab4 as the background.
